Medical Writer – Oncology Publications

Posted 22 hours ago

This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in United Kingdom.

📋 Description

• Create, develop, and modify materials for diverse audiences, including presentations, digital content, manuscripts, conference publications, and meeting documentation.

• Produce high-quality, client-ready initial drafts for scientific evaluation.

• Conduct content research, ensure technical precision, and critically assess and revise work.

• Integrate feedback accurately and consistently.

• Complete written materials within designated project timeframes.

• Execute data verification in accordance with BOLD protocols.

• Stay updated on scientific advancements and share pertinent knowledge with internal teams and clients.

• Work adaptively across various client accounts, deliverables, and therapeutic areas.

• Engage actively in client calls and internal status updates.

• Provide on-site or virtual assistance for meetings and events under senior supervision.

• Collaborate with clients, client services, the studio, and the broader BOLD team.

• Guide new Associate Medical Writers.

• Manage time effectively, prioritize tasks, adhere to deadlines, and communicate project progress.

• Maintain precise timesheets and operate within allocated hours.


⛳️ Requirements

• Previous experience in the medical communications field (or a related area).

• Strong writing abilities.

• Advanced degree in a relevant discipline (PhD, MD, PharmD, etc.).

• 1–3 years of experience in medical writing (ideally within a medical communications agency).

• Exceptional written and verbal communication skills with a strong enthusiasm for creativity.

• Capability to adhere to deadlines and manage several projects simultaneously.

• Strong organizational skills.

• Ability to research and cultivate scientific knowledge within a specific therapeutic area.

• Familiarity with at least one product and key experts within a designated therapeutic domain.

• Proficiency in accurately performing data verification.

• Ability to manage allocated hours, maintain 85–90% billability, and accurately and promptly complete timesheets.
